The Role of Predictive Modeling

Beyond simply describing what has happened in the past, predictive modeling uses data to forecast future outcomes. This can be incredibly valuable for businesses looking to anticipate changes in demand, identify potential risks, and optimize their resource allocation. For example, a retail company could use predictive modeling to forecast demand for specific products, allowing them to adjust their inventory levels accordingly. This minimizes the risk of stockouts or overstocking, maximizing profitability and customer satisfaction. Metric Description Impact on Business
Customer Acquisition Cost (CAC) The cost of acquiring a new customer. Optimizing marketing spend and improving ROI.
Customer Lifetime Value (CLTV) The total revenue a customer is expected to generate over their relationship with the business. Identifying high-value customers and tailoring marketing efforts.
Conversion Rate The percentage of website visitors who complete a desired action (e.g., making a purchase). Improving website design and user experience to maximize conversions.
Churn Rate The rate at which customers stop doing business with a company. Identifying at-risk customers and implementing retention strategies.

Strategies for Effective Personalization

Personalization extends beyond simply using a customer's name in an email. It involves creating a unique experience for each customer across all touchpoints, including website interactions, social media engagement, and customer service interactions. One effective strategy is to use dynamic content, which changes based on the individual customer viewing it. Another is to offer personalized product recommendations based on past purchases or browsing history. Implementing these strategies requires a robust CRM (Customer Relationship Management) system and a commitment to data privacy and security. The Importance of Technology in Supply Chain Optimization

Technology plays a critical role in optimizing supply chain management. Tools like inventory management systems, transportation management systems, and warehouse management systems can automate tasks, provide real-time visibility into the supply chain, and improve decision-making. Cloud-based supply chain solutions offer accessibility and scalability, allowing businesses to collaborate with partners more effectively. Furthermore, technologies like blockchain can enhance transparency and security within the supply chain, reducing the risk of fraud and counterfeiting. Developing Effective Digital Marketing Strategies

In the digital age, a strong online presence is essential for reaching target audiences and driving business growth. Digital marketing encompasses a wide range of tactics, including search engine optimization (SEO), social media marketing, pay-per-click advertising, and content marketing. Developing an effective digital marketing strategy requires a deep understanding of the target audience, the competitive landscape, and the latest digital marketing trends. It’s not enough to simply have a website; businesses need to actively promote their brand online and engage with potential customers.

A successful digital marketing strategy is multifaceted, blending organic and paid approaches to maximize reach and impact. SEO builds long-term visibility by improving a website's ranking in search engine results, while paid advertising provides immediate results through targeted campaigns. Content marketing, focused on delivering valuable, relevant, and consistent content, establishes thought leadership and builds trust with the audience. The key is to integrate these strategies and continually analyze performance data to optimize campaigns and achieve the desired results.
